GiftCrowd Company Profile
Background
GiftCrowd is an online platform dedicated to simplifying the group gifting process. Founded in 2015 by Eshed Doni, the company aims to eliminate the common challenges associated with organizing group gifts, such as collecting funds, coordinating participants, and selecting appropriate presents. By offering a digital-first, hassle-free approach, GiftCrowd empowers users to create, manage, and participate in group gifts seamlessly. The platform is particularly popular for occasions like teacher appreciation, birthdays, weddings, and corporate events.

Financials and Funding
In August 2021, GiftCrowd launched an equity crowdfunding campaign on StartEngine, aiming to raise up to $965,000 at a valuation of approximately $5.79 million. The funds were intended to enhance marketing efforts and solidify the company's position as the go-to platform for group gifting. As of the campaign's close in February 2022, the company had raised $11,356.

Leadership Team
- Eshed Doni, Founder and CEO: With a background in technology and entrepreneurship, Doni identified the challenges in group gifting through personal experience and founded GiftCrowd to address these issues. Prior to GiftCrowd, he founded a mobile applications company and a mobile group messaging solution.
- Guy Praisler, Chief Technology Officer: An experienced developer of software-as-a-service and marketplace solutions, Praisler focuses on creating technology-based solutions for real-life problems.
- Irit Maor, Schools Outreach Manager: Founder of a parent-teacher organization, Maor became a brand ambassador for GiftCrowd before officially joining the team.
- Nir Katuni, Head of Data and Analytics: Passionate about saving people time through technology, Katuni joined GiftCrowd to focus on data-driven decision-making.

Strategic Collaborations and Partnerships
In October 2021, GiftCrowd partnered with Runa to expand its brand catalog, increasing the number of available brands from 100 to 250. This collaboration led to a 122% revenue increase within three months and a 12% rise in users selecting non-generic gift cards, indicating enhanced recipient satisfaction.
